Output 296e2a60cb6b32b32ef9ed04e142007062618d6afae9aee6caf0722313072cb3:0

value
9818291
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bf9ed0dc3c5321d44f3763f0a39ed63d7c8ef45a OP_EQUAL
address
MRNMYnjFjAR59TJUp3zCf1fesbYYzyZ969
transaction
296e2a60cb6b32b32ef9ed04e142007062618d6afae9aee6caf0722313072cb3
spent
true